Recently I was contacted by a representative of Lorna Jane, an Australian-based activewear company, with an opportunity to do a Lorna Jane review for my mom readers.

I was not familiar with Lorna Jane, so I went to their website to check out their stylish workout clothes. I learned the brand is relatively new to the U.S. market, but going on 25 years strong overseas and was pleasantly surprised to find a handful of locations in Orange County, including one close to me at Fashion Island in Newport Beach.

After learning more about the brand, including their mission to inspire women to lead their best life through Active Living, I was curious to check out their line of stylish activewear.

Let’s Get to the Point

One of my first questions was about the price point, so I am going to answer that up front because you might be wondering too.

The answer is pricey, comparable pricey to other luxury activewear lines.

But for me, investing in high quality workout wear is so worth it. For the amount I am in my workout clothes, and for how versatile they are, meaning you can (and often have to) wear them from gym to life activities, it is worth it to buy quality pieces that fit and look good.

# 5 – Let’s Hear it for the Boy (Short!) 

LornaJane3Lorna Jane running shorts offer something unique – boy shorts built in underneath to take care of any potential riding up issues.

 

We paired it with another inspirational tank, “Busy Working Out,” which happened to be one of the softest garments ever.

Almost felt like a pajama tank!
